Vibration is a time based periodic/cyclic displacement of an object around a center static position The following contributing factors have a complex relationship with the magnitude and rate of the vibration The object s own natural frequencies and stiffness
The oscillation amplitude type of vibration and the direction of vibration of the screen are determined by the dimensioning and arrangement of these actuators The excitation force the angle of inclination of the excitation the inclination of the screen box and the position of the center of g ravity determine the resulting oscillation
